Transaction 8560da8e75bd211069f910fc80320ed514724dad526dc3c8a6179419e4f8d939

4 Input
2 Outputs
  • 8560da8e75bd211069f910fc80320ed514724dad526dc3c8a6179419e4f8d939:0
  • value  7956
    address  1HF18Ek5cyZmwjDCbyyLFHUf7FtpjJN8L
  • 8560da8e75bd211069f910fc80320ed514724dad526dc3c8a6179419e4f8d939:1
  • value  1470510
    address  16WGi7p5qAHD38m5oT1rV56hdnwbQodxZz